Background and Analysis:

A new ballot drop box at the Olympia City Hall will become the 27th drop box in Thurston County.  A welcoming ceremony will include remarks from Thurston County Auditor Mary Hall and Olympia Mayor Cheryl Selby.

 

The new Olympia City Hall ballot drop box will be open for the August 1, 2017 Primary Election. It will close promptly at 8:00 p.m. on Election Day (Tuesday, August 1). For a list of open ballot drop boxes, visit ThurstonVotes.org.
